New York R 4 Boston 0 Final
New York R won thanks to Artemi Panarin’s return. Chris Kreider (14) and Pavel Buchnevich (8) each had a goal and assist, Mika Zibanejad had a two assist game, while K’Andre Miller (2) and Ryan Strome (10) also scored for New York. Keith Kinkaid made 18 saves in the shutout, and played in his fourth consecutive game. New York R stoped there three game losing streak with the win. Each team had lineup changes for New York Artem Panarin and Philip Di Giuseppe went into the lineup for Brett Howden and Julien Gauthier while Boston took out Jake Debrusk and Zach Senyshyn and put in Chris Wagner and Anders Bjork. Boston was shutout for the third time this season. Jarsolov Halak made 29 saves in his third consecutive start. Boston has now lost three of five and four of six games.
Boston is 4th in the East 14-7-4 record, 32 points, 3 points above the playoff line, 25 games played.
New York R is 6th in the East 11-12-3 record, 25 points, 7 points back of a playoff spot, 26 games played.
Columbus 4 Dallas 3 Final /OT
Columbus keeps up in the race for a playoff spot with a overtime victory over Dallas. Jack Roslovic had three assists, Max Domi (5) and Zach Wereinski (2) each had a goal and assist, while Cam Atkinson (11) and Nick Foligno (5) scored for Columbus. Elvis Merzlikins made 27 saves in his second straight start. Columbus ended a three game losing streak with the win. Each team had lineup changes for Columbus Vladsilav Gavrikov came in for Gabriel Carlsson as for Dallas Roope Hintz, Mark Pysyk and Ty Dellandrea went out of the lineup and Joel L’Esperance, Joel Hanley and Rhett Gardner went in. Andrew Cogliano had a goal (3) and assist, and Andrej Sekera (1) and Dennis Gurianov (5) scored for Dallas. Jake Oettinger made 22 saves in his first start since Sunday. Dallas has lost two straight and three of their last four games.
Columbus is 5th in the Central 11-12-6 record, 28 points, 5 points back of a playoff spot, 29 games played.
Dallas is 7th in the Central 8-9-6 record, 22 points, 11 points back of a playoff spot, 23 games played.
Calgary 3 Montreal 1 Final
Calgary is catching up to Montreal for the last playoff spot with the win. Sean Monahan scored twice (6 and 7), and Mikael Backlund (5) scored or Calgary. Jacob Markstrom made 24 saves in his fourth consecutive start. Calgary has won back to back games and have a three game point streak. Each team had lineup changes Calgary took out Nikita Nesterov and put in Oliver Kylington and Montreal put in Autturi Lehkonen and took out Jake Evans. Jeff Petry (11) got the lone goal for Montreal. Carey Price made 33 saves in his fourth start in the last five games. Montreal lost two straight and three of their last four games.
Montreal is 4th in the North 12-8-7 record, 31 points, 2 points above the playoff line, 27 games played.
Calgary is 5th in the North 13-12-3 record, 29 points, 2 points back of a playoff spot, 28 games played.
Pittsburgh 3 Buffalo 0 Final
Sabres losing streak is now into double digits with the loss to Pittsburgh. Kris Letang had two assists, while Mark Jankowski (2), Sidney Crosby (10), and Jake Guentzel (10) each scored for Pittsburgh. Evgeny Malkin has a seven game point streak (3G-7A-10P), Sidney Crosby has a six game point streak (3G-5A-8P), Brandon Tanev has a five game point streak (1G-5A-6P), and Teddy Blueger has a four game point streak (1G-3A-4P). Casey Desmith made 24 saves in his first shutout of the season. Pittsburgh has a five game winning streak. The only lineup changes were for Buffalo where they took out Dylan Cozens and Matt Irwin and put in Tobias Rieder and Brandon Davidson. Buffalo was shutout for the fourth time this season. Carter Hutton made 31 saves in his first start in exactly one week. Buffalo now has a ten game losing streak.
Pittsburgh is 3rd in the East 17-9-1 record, 35 points, 6 points above the playoff line, 27 games played.
Buffalo is 8th in the East 6-16-4 record, 16 points, 16 points back of a playoff spot, 26 games played.
Winnipeg 5 Toronto 3 Final
Winnipeg is gaining on top spot in the North after beating Toronto. Mason Appleton (8), Mark Scheifele (12), and Adam Lowry (5) had a goal and assist, Andrew Copp had two assists, and Nikolai Ehlers (14) and Paul Stastny (9) each scored for Winnipeg. Neal Pionk has a five game point streak (0G-7A-7P). Lurent Brossoit made 20 saves in his first start since Mar 2. Winnipeg has a three game point streak and have won three of their last five games. The only lineup change was for Toronto and they took out Kenny Agostino and put in Tyler Boyd. Jake Muzzin (2) and William Nylander (12) scored for Toronto. Freddie Anderson made 27 saves in his fourth consecutive start. Toronto has now lost four of their last five games.
Toronto is 1st in the North 19-8-2 record, 40 points, 11 points above the playoff line, 29 games played.
Winnipeg is 2nd in the North 17-8-2 record, 36 points, 7 points above the playoff line, 27 games played.
Florida 4 Chicago 2 Final
Florida reaches the 40 point plateau with the victory over Chicago. Alex Barkov had two goals (10 and 11) and a assist, Carter Verhaeghe had a goal (10) and assist, Mackenzie Weegar and Anthony Duclair each had two assists, and Frank Vatrano (10) also scored for Florida. Mackenzie Weegar has a four game point streak (1G-5A-6P). Sergei Bobrovsky made 30 saves in his 3rd consecutive start. Florida is on a three game winning streak. Both teams had lineup changes Chicago took out Nicolas Beaudin and put in Ian Mitchell and Florida put in Anthony Duclair and Anton Stralman and took out Ryan Lomberg and Marcus Nutivaara. Brandon Hagel (2) and Adam Boqvist (2) each scored for Chicago. Kevin Lankinen made 31 saves in his third start in four games. Chicago has now lost three of their last four games.
Florida is 2nd in the Central 18-5-4 record, 40 points, 12 points above the playoff line, 27 games played.
Chicago is 4th in the Central 14-10-5 record, 33 points, 5 points above the playoff line, 29 games played.
New York I 3 New Jersey 2 Final
The Islanders are the first East team to 40 points with the win. Kiefer Bellows had two goals (1 and 2), Jordan Eberle had two assists, while Oliver Wahlstrom (5) also scored for New York I. Brock Nelson had his five game point streak come to an end. Semyon Varlamov made 26 saves in his second start in the last three games. The Islanders now have a eight game winning streak and a eleven game point streak. The only lineup change was for the Islanders in witch they took out Anders Lee and put in Keifer Bellows. Pavel Zacha (7) and Janne Kuokkanen (4) each scored for New Jersey. Mackenzie Blackwood made 26 saves in his second consecutive start. New Jersey extended there losing streak to three games.
New York I is 1st in the East 18-6-4 record, 40 points, 11 points above the playoff line, 28 games played.
New Jersey is 7th in the East 8-13-3 record, 19 points, 13 points back of a playoff spot, 24 games played.
Washington 5 Philadelphia 4 Final
Ovechkin keeps climbing the records with goal number 716 in the Capitals win. Nick Jensen (2) and Carl Hagelin (3) had a goal and assist, Garnett Hathaway and John Carlson each had two assists, and Daniel Sprong (5), Nic Dowd (6), and Alex Ovechkin (10) had goals for Washington. Jacob Vrana has a five game point streak (3G-3A-6P), and John Carlson has a four game point streak (1G-4A-5P). Ilya Samsonov had 28 saves in his third start in four games. Washington has won four straight and eight of the last nine games. Each team lineup changes for Washington Lars Eller went in and Jonas Siegenthaler came out and for Philadelphia Philippe Myers and Nate Prosser came into the lineup for Robert Hagg and Eric Gustafson. Travis Sanheim and Jakub Voracek each had two assists, while Nolan Patrick (3), Claude Giroux (5), James van Riemsdyk (12) and Shayne Gostisbehere (5) each scored for Philadelphia. Sean Couturier has a four game point streak (0G-5A-5P). Brian Elliott let in 3 goals on 10 shots before Carter Hart came on in relief stopping 11 shots. Philadelphia has lost four of their last five games now.
Washington is 2nd in the East 17-6-4 record, 38 points, 9 points above the playoff line, 27 games played.
Philadelphia is 5th in the East 13-9-3 record, 29 points, 3 points back of a playoff spot, 25 games played.
Tampa Bay 6 Nashville 3 Final
Tampa keeps the good play vs Nashville with yet another victory. Tyler Johnson (6) and Blake Coleman (6) had a goal and assist, Ondrej Palat and Erik Cernak had two assists, while Matthieu Joseph (6), Alex Killorn (7), Brayden Point (10), and Anthony Cirelli (8) each scored for Tampa Bay. Brayden Point (3G-3A-6P) and Ondrej Palat (2G-8A-10P) each have five game point streaks while Mikhail Sergachev has a four game point streak (1G-3A-4P). Andrei Vasilevskiy made 28 saves in his third start in the last four games. Tampa Bay has won three of the last four games. Tampa Bay’s lineup changes were Luke Schenn in and Ross Colton out and Nashville took out Rem Pitlick, Michael Mccarron, and Mark Borowiecki and put in Eric Haula, Rocco Grimaldi and Fredric Allard. Yakov Trenin has a goal (2) and assist, and Alex Carrier (1) and Eric Haula (3) each scored for Nashville. Pekka Rinne has 22 saves in his sixth consecutive start. Nashville is on a three game losing streak and have lost six of their last seven.
Tampa Bay is 1st in the Central 19-5-2 record, 40 points, 12 points above the playoff line, 26 games played.
Nashville is 6th in the Central 11-16-1 record, 23 points, 10 points back of a playoff spot, 28 games played.
Vegas 5 St.Louis 1 Final
Vegas sweeps the back to back with St.Louis after today’s win. Max Pacioretty had a goal (13) and two assists, Mark Stone scored twice (8 and 9), Shea Theodore had a goal (4) and assist, Chandler Stephenson had two assists, and Alex Tuch (13) also scored for Vegas. Mark Stone has a seven game point streak (5G-9A-14P). Marc-Andre Fleury made 34 saves in his nineteenth start of the season. Vegas has won two straight and eight of their last ten games. Vegas has the only lineup change as they took out Cody Glass and put in Patrick Brown. Sammy Blais (3) had the lone goal for St.Louis. Ryan O’Reilly’s four game point streak, Brayden Schenn’s seven game point streak, and David Perron’s eight game point streak all came to an end today. Ville Husso who has started three of the last five games made 21 saves in the loss today. St.Louis had their seven game point streak snapped and have lost four straight games.
Vegas is 1st in the West 18-6-1 record, 37 points, 9 points above the playoff line, 25 games played.
St.Louis is 3rd in the West 14-9-5 record, 33 points, 5 points above the playoff line, 28 games played.
San Jose 3 Anaheim 1 Final
San Jose is able to sweep Anaheim and beat the basement of the West in back to back games. Evander Kane (11), Kevin Labanc (7) and Dylan Gambrell (1) each scored for San Jose. Martin Jones made 26 saves in his first game since being pulled last Friday. San Jose is on a three game winning streak. The only lineup change was for Anaheim where they put in David Backes, Troy Terry, and Danton Heinen and took out Derek Grant, Sam Steel, and Trevor Zegras. Max Jones (4) scored the lone goal for Anaheim. Ryan Miller who started he’s first game since Saturday last week made 30 saves in the loss. Anaheim has lost three games in a row and have lost twelve of fourteen.
San Jose is 7th in the West 11-11-3 record, 25 points, 7 points back of a playoff spot, 25 games played.
Anaheim is 8th in the West, 8-15-6 record, 22 points, 10 points back of a playoff spot, 29 games played.
Vancouver 2 Edmonton 1 Final
Vancouver is close to a playoff spot with the win. Bo Horvat (12) and Tyler Myers (4) each scored for Vancouver. Thatcher Demko made 34 saves in his fifth consecutive start. Vancouver has won four of the last five games. Each team had lineup changes for Edmonton Josh Archibald went in for James Neal, while Vancouver took out Jay Beagle and Antoine Roussel and put in Zach Macewen and Loui Eriksson. Leon Draisaitl (16) was the lone goal scorer for Edmonton. Leon Draisaitl has a six game point streak (6G-5A-11P) and Connor McDavid has a five game point streak (3G-9A-12P). Mikko Koskinen made 26 saves in his first start in three games. Edmonton has their four game winning streak end.
Edmonton is 3rd in the North 18-12-0 record, 36 points, 7 points above the playoff line, 30 games played.
Vancouver is 6th in the North 13-16-2 record, 28 points, 3 points above the playoff line, 31 games played.
